I'll bet you a BFL jalapeno* they have no balance in their Paypal account...
It took several days for my refund to process through PayPal, which I believe meant the PayPal refund had to be funded from their bank account. My order was a small one, so the PayPal account had to be almost completely empty. Of course I waited until the refund cleared before starting this thread. As a seller who has unfortunately worked with a buyer using stolen credit card, I can tell you that the refund is not contingent on them funding it. They will get a bill from Paypal for each person who gets a refund from a 0 balance account.
